After a Few Beers

.


After a few beers.

His words gush out
like water furiously spraying
from a punctured garden hose
on a blistering, hot day.
He just loves to talk.

And his worst fears
immediately vanish
like beer poured into
a swimming pool
beneath a noonday sun.

After a few beers.
